Overdose context for Snohomish County

Snohomish County reported a model-based drug poisoning death rate of 36.8 per 100,000 residents in 2021 (95% CI 35.4 to 38.3). That sits 29.3% above the national county mean of 28.5 per 100,000.

201924.6
202031.9
202136.8

Three-year change (24.6 to 36.8): +12.2 per 100,000.

County-level estimates are reported at the county level, not the city level. Source: NCHS Drug Poisoning Mortality by County (CDC dataset rpvx-m2md), 2019 to 2021 model-based estimates. NCHS urban/rural classification: Large Fringe Metro.
